Production Manager
Position Objective: To administer, coordinate, plan and manage the human resource and production tools adjusting to the requirements of the production program, quality and operating costs based on a Lean Manufacturing culture to ensure compliance and execution of the indicators in the established times, with the established quality and quantities.
Requirements:
Grade: Industrial, Mechanical, Mechanical, Electrical or Manufacturing Engineering Language: Advanced English 5 years as Production Manager. Metal mechanics (Laser, Bending, Powder coating, Assembly, Welding, Electropunching and Punching. High ERP skills.
Main Functions. 1. Ensure proper production management and administration to meet production schedule requirements. 2. Lead, coordinate and manage team members to establish goals, objectives, actions and efforts to meet the goals of each UN, the production area and the company. 3. Support in the coordination of new projects so that they are completed on time and in the stipulated manner. 4. Ensure with the service areas that the necessary tasks and activities are carried out to achieve the goals of each UN. 5. Promote quality in the production process to ensure customer satisfaction and avoid returns. 6. Ensure compliance with the production schedule issued by logistics.
7. Validate and manage programs and indicators in order to make decisions in a timely manner, according to the objectives set by the company (FUP, 5's, Kanban, OEE, Fill rate, Scrap, efficiency, etc.). 8. Control and maintain the staff of people with the corresponding competence, according to the established headcount, as well as development of skills matrix and its evaluation. 9. Manage the budget, according to the established Budget. 10. Ensure the management of the Supervisors in charge with the operational staff, promoting strategies that constantly promote effective leadership and management. 11. Seek continuous improvement to the process of activities, to create value-added activities to the company and facilitate the work, as well as that of its collaborators.
